1. Smart Pantry Systems
Upgrade your pantry with smart technology that tracks inventory and expiration dates. A connected pantry keeps your kitchen organized and minimizes food waste effortlessly.
2. Hidden Charging Stations
Incorporate built-in wireless chargers into countertops and drawers. These sleek charging stations keep your gadgets powered without cluttering your counters.
3. Two-Tone Stone Countertops
Mix different types of stone — like marble and quartz — in a single counter. The visual contrast feels bold and futuristic without losing elegance.
4. Color-Drenched Cabinets
Move beyond white and embrace deep hues like forest green, navy blue, or burnt orange. Bold cabinet colors create a statement while feeling rich and inviting.
5. Integrated Indoor Gardens
Build small, self-watering herb gardens into your counters or walls. Fresh herbs within reach bring sustainability and beauty into everyday cooking.
6. Sculptural Range Hoods
Make your range hood a work of art with sleek, sculptural designs in bold materials. An eye-catching hood becomes a dramatic centerpiece for the whole kitchen.
7. Fluted Wood Cabinetry
Add texture with fluted wood designs on your cabinets and islands. This soft, rhythmic texture offers a fresh twist on the traditional flat-front cabinetry.
8. Seamless Hidden Appliances
Design appliances to blend invisibly into cabinets with matching panels. The result is a streamlined, futuristic kitchen that feels open and clean.
9. Ultra-Thin Countertops
Swap bulky counters for ultra-slim stone slabs. Thin countertops create a minimalist look while keeping durability and luxury intact.
10. Metallic Backsplashes
Use brushed gold, copper, or stainless steel backsplashes for a glamorous yet modern edge. The reflective surfaces add light and a sense of movement to the room.
11. Curved Kitchen Islands
Trade harsh corners for islands with soft, rounded edges. Curved designs promote better flow and add a sculptural, sophisticated touch.
12. Touchless Faucets
Install faucets that turn on with motion sensors or voice commands. Hands-free fixtures keep kitchens cleaner and feel high-tech and convenient.
13. Climate-Controlled Drawers
Design specific drawers that regulate temperature for produce, wine, or even skincare. This feature customizes storage to your lifestyle needs like never before.
14. Architectural Lighting
Go beyond task lighting with layered architectural fixtures — from integrated under-cabinet lights to cove ceiling lighting. Creative lighting elevates the kitchen atmosphere into something magical.
15. Eco-Friendly Materials
Prioritize cabinets, counters, and floors made from recycled or rapidly renewable materials. Sustainable choices make your kitchen stylish while being planet-friendly.
16. Textured Stone Floors
Use tactile stones like honed slate or textured limestone for flooring. Natural texture underfoot adds warmth and keeps the design grounded.
17. Minimalist Open Shelving
Incorporate sleek, floating shelves with almost invisible supports. Modern open shelving keeps the kitchen feeling light while displaying your most beautiful items.
18. Matte Finishes Everywhere
Embrace matte finishes for cabinets, hardware, and even appliances. Matte textures feel soft, ultra-modern, and more forgiving to fingerprints and smudges.
19. Custom Coffee Stations
Design a dedicated built-in coffee bar with a sleek espresso machine, storage for mugs, and a mini-fridge for milk. An in-kitchen coffee station adds everyday luxury to your mornings.
20. Statement Slab Backsplashes
Use one large slab of marble, quartzite, or another stunning stone for a seamless backsplash. The uninterrupted surface looks dramatic and high-end without being fussy.
21. Color-Changing Smart Lighting
Install lighting that changes color temperature depending on the time of day. Cool tones energize mornings, while warm tones create cozy evenings, all at the touch of a button.
22. Invisible Handles and Push-to-Open Cabinets
Ditch traditional cabinet pulls in favor of touch-release doors. Handleless cabinetry offers a seamless, ultra-modern look that’s perfect for a sleek 2025 kitchen.
